Skip to main content

Connecting Vanta & Xero

S
Written by Shannon DeLange
Updated over a week ago

Vanta integrates with Xero to monitor and manage access to your tools. By syncing user access data, Vanta helps ensure that only active employees retain access and that access is promptly removed when personnel leave. This supports automated compliance needs, streamlines access reviews, and powers automated access requests.

Estimated setup time: Less than 10 minutes

How It Works

Vanta connects to Xero to sync user data on a regular basis. This data supports three key workflows:

  • Automated compliance tests – Vanta automatically checks that accounts are linked to employees and deprovisioned when personnel leave

  • Access Reviews – Synced users appear in Vanta’s Access Reviews, where approvers can validate appropriate access, confirm least-privilege access, and provide audit evidence

  • Access Requests – Entitlements from Xero are pulled into Vanta. Requesters can ask for specific access levels, approvers can review with context, and admins can track provisioning

Use Cases

Connecting Xero to Vanta will enable you to:

  • Monitor and manage personnel access to Xero in real time

  • Ensure only active employees retain access to company systems

  • Simplify access reviews and support compliance requirements

Requirements

  • Vanta administrator account

  • Xero administrator account

Connect the Integration

  • In Vanta, go to the Integrations tab and search for Xero

    • Select Connect Xero

    • You’ll be redirected to the Xero login page

      • Log in with your Xero credentials (if prompted)

      • On the authorization screen, select Allow access

    • After successful connection, you’ll see a confirmation screen. Select Next

Employees will appear in Vanta within about 30 minutes.

Capabilities

Permissions

Vanta accesses the following data from Xero:

Vanta can read:

  • Data about your users

    • Needed to confirm that only active employees retain system access and that terminated employees are deprovisioned promptly. In Access Requests, this allows Vanta to display available users when tracking or assigning access.

Vanta can write:

  • Nothing (Vanta does not have write permissions)

Related Articles

Troubleshooting FAQ

“I got a connection error in Vanta during the linking flow.”

  • Likely cause: Xero enforces a limit on the number of connections allowed. If this occurs, the limit has been reached. Vanta is working on increasing this limit.